37 /**
38  * struct dp_stats_percpu - per-cpu packet processing statistics for a given
39  * datapath.
40  * @n_hit: Number of received packets for which a matching flow was found in
41  * the flow table.
42  * @n_miss: Number of received packets that had no matching flow in the flow
43  * table.  The sum of @n_hit and @n_miss is the number of packets that have
44  * been received by the datapath.
45  * @n_lost: Number of received packets that had no matching flow in the flow
46  * table that could not be sent to userspace (normally due to an overflow in
47  * one of the datapath's queues).
48  */
49 struct dp_stats_percpu {
50 	u64 n_hit;
51 	u64 n_missed;
52 	u64 n_lost;
53 	struct u64_stats_sync sync;
54 };

56 /**
57  * struct datapath - datapath for flow-based packet switching
58  * @rcu: RCU callback head for deferred destruction.
59  * @list_node: Element in global 'dps' list.
60  * @n_flows: Number of flows currently in flow table.
61  * @table: Current flow table.  Protected by genl_lock and RCU.
62  * @ports: Map from port number to &struct vport.  %OVSP_LOCAL port
63  * always exists, other ports may be %NULL.  Protected by RTNL and RCU.
64  * @port_list: List of all ports in @ports in arbitrary order.  RTNL required
65  * to iterate or modify.
66  * @stats_percpu: Per-CPU datapath statistics.
67  *
68  * Context: See the comment on locking at the top of datapath.c for additional
69  * locking information.
70  */
71 struct datapath {
72 	struct rcu_head rcu;
73 	struct list_head list_node;
74 
75 	/* Flow table. */
76 	struct flow_table __rcu *table;
77 
78 	/* Switch ports. */
79 	struct vport __rcu *ports[DP_MAX_PORTS];
80 	struct list_head port_list;
81 
82 	/* Stats. */
83 	struct dp_stats_percpu __percpu *stats_percpu;
84 };

95 /**
96  * struct dp_upcall - metadata to include with a packet to send to userspace
97  * @cmd: One of %OVS_PACKET_CMD_*.
98  * @key: Becomes %OVS_PACKET_ATTR_KEY.  Must be nonnull.
99  * @userdata: If nonnull, its u64 value is extracted and passed to userspace as
100  * %OVS_PACKET_ATTR_USERDATA.
101  * @pid: Netlink PID to which packet should be sent.  If @pid is 0 then no
102  * packet is sent and the packet is accounted in the datapath's @n_lost
103  * counter.
104  */
105 struct dp_upcall_info {
106 	u8 cmd;
107 	const struct sw_flow_key *key;
108 	const struct nlattr *userdata;
109 	u32 pid;
110 };
